Output 96433c55dba40563a2803b877a05ce691d3895158a1c160f14dadbb46eff7023:1

value
1568953636
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 076d20d1475fcb6efb106fc6aaacb63aa7bf5116 OP_EQUALVERIFY OP_CHECKSIG
address
1gGThkbRG5Ympm7PNcnmLFy6nUjv9CHPk
transaction
96433c55dba40563a2803b877a05ce691d3895158a1c160f14dadbb46eff7023
spent
true